Metal Roofing Benefits
Metal roofing offers several advantages for properties in Sugar Land, TX, where hot summers, heavy rain, and sudden storms are common. Traditional shingles can wear quickly under strong sun and temperature swings, which may lead to recurring repairs. A properly installed metal roof is built to handle these conditions with less frequent replacement.
Metal panels shed water efficiently and can be installed with underlayments and flashing details that help resist wind-driven rain. This can be especially helpful during intense weather that sometimes moves through Fort Bend County. Many metal systems are also tested for higher wind ratings than standard shingles, which can be an important factor for exposed roofs.
Some property owners choose metal roofing for potential energy-related benefits. Light colored or reflective finishes can help reduce heat gain on the roof surface compared to dark shingles. While overall comfort and energy costs depend on several factors inside the home, such as insulation and ventilation, many people appreciate that metal can support a more efficient roof assembly.
A common concern we hear is that metal roofing will be too noisy in the rain. In reality, modern installations include solid decking and underlayments between the panels and your living space. When installed correctly, many homeowners find that sound levels inside are comparable to other roof types.
Another question is whether metal will look out of place in established Sugar Land neighborhoods. Today, there are many styles, from traditional vertical panels to metal shingles that mimic slate or shake. This variety makes it easier to coordinate with nearby homes and guidelines while still gaining the durability of metal.
Key advantages many owners appreciate include:
- Long service life compared to many standard roofing materials
- Strong performance in heat, sun, and severe weather conditions
- Low routine maintenance needs when installed and maintained correctly
- Wide range of colors and profiles to match your property style
- Non-combustible materials, which can be a safety benefit in some settings
